Raschelle Grandison had just stepped onto her porch on a frigid March morning in 2019 to retrieve an item from her vehicle when the horizon stopped her in her tracks. Approaching her Houston neighborhood was what appeared to be a massive, nuclear-style mushroom cloud, a dark and ominous plume of smoke that blotted out the Texas sky. As her mother rushed outside to join her, the two watched in silence as the black shroud hurtled toward them from the direction of the Houston Ship Channel. Moments later, the silence was shattered by the blaring of sirens and emergency alerts: a mandatory shelter-in-place order had been issued.
For Grandison and thousands of others living in the shadow of the nation’s largest petrochemical complex, the event was a visceral realization of a constant, underlying fear. When a shelter-in-place order is called, residents are trapped in a paradox: they are told to stay inside for safety, yet the very air around their homes is thick with potential toxins. As Grandison recalled, the isolation is total; no one can leave, no one can enter, and the community is left to wait out the disaster in a state of terrifying uncertainty.
The source of the apocalyptic scene was a massive fire at a bulk-liquid storage facility operated by Intercontinental Terminals Co. (ITC). Located just five miles from Grandison’s home, the conflagration began when a faulty pump ignited naphtha—a highly flammable hydrocarbon essential for gasoline and plastic production—within an 80,000-barrel tank. The fire quickly spiraled out of control, spreading to 14 surrounding tanks. For three days, the black cloud dominated the Houston skyline. By the time emergency crews extinguished the flames, a containment wall had breached, spilling hundreds of thousands of barrels of toxic compounds into local waterways, devastating wildlife and contaminating the regional ecosystem.

The National Scope of Chemical Risk
The disaster in Houston is not an isolated vulnerability. Approximately 180 million Americans—more than half the U.S. population—live within range of one of the 12,000 facilities across the country capable of producing what the Environmental Protection Agency (EPA) defines as a "worst-case scenario" chemical accident. These facilities, ranging from oil refineries and chemical manufacturers to water treatment plants and fertilizer storage sites, are central to the American economy but pose a significant threat to public health.
The risk is compounded by the escalating effects of climate change. A 2022 report from the Government Accountability Office (GAO) revealed that roughly one-third of these high-risk facilities are located in areas prone to natural hazards such as wildfires, hurricanes, and sea-level rise. As the planet warms, these "double disasters"—where a natural event triggers a secondary chemical catastrophe—become increasingly likely. Hurricanes can disable cooling systems, as seen during Hurricane Harvey, while floods can rupture storage tanks or disrupt power supplies needed to monitor volatile reactions.
Despite these documented risks, the regulatory landscape is currently undergoing a dramatic shift. The Trump administration, supported by significant backing from the oil and gas industry, has moved to dismantle key safeguards designed to prevent such disasters and keep the public informed about the risks in their own backyards.
The Regulatory Pendulum: From Obama to Trump
The primary mechanism for regulating these sites is the EPA’s Risk Management Program (RMP), established under the Clean Air Act. The program requires facilities handling hazardous substances to develop plans for preventing and responding to accidental releases. Over the past decade, the RMP has become a political battleground, with regulations being strengthened under Democratic administrations and systematically rolled back under Republican ones.

Following the 2013 explosion at a fertilizer plant in West, Texas—which killed 15 people and leveled parts of a town—the Obama administration finalized a set of "Safer Communities" requirements. These rules mandated that facilities conduct "Safer Technology and Alternatives Analysis" (STAA), undergo third-party safety audits after accidents, and increase transparency by providing the public with information about the chemicals stored nearby.
However, the first Trump administration successfully delayed and eventually rescinded many of these provisions, arguing they placed an "unnecessary burden" on industry. When President Biden took office, his EPA moved to restore and even strengthen these protections, citing the need to protect "fenceline" communities—areas disproportionately populated by Black, Latino, and low-income residents who live closest to industrial sites.
Now, the Trump administration has signaled a return to aggressive deregulation. Shortly after Lee Zeldin was appointed as EPA Administrator in early 2025, trade groups representing the petrochemical industry urged the agency to remove a public data tool that allowed residents to see the risks posed by nearby plants. By April 2025, the tool had been scrubbed from the EPA website. The agency has since proposed revisions to the RMP that would once again rescind requirements for safer technology analyses and worker participation in safety planning.
A History of Lessons Ignored
The push for deregulation often overlooks the specific findings of accident investigations. History is replete with examples where the very safeguards now being targeted could have saved lives.

In February 1999, a refinery in Martinez, California, experienced a disaster remarkably similar to the Houston fire. Workers discovered a pinhole leak in a pipe containing naphtha. Despite the known danger, management pushed to keep the unit running while repairs were attempted. The pipe eventually gushed naphtha onto hot equipment, igniting a fire that killed four workers. A subsequent third-party audit—the kind now being labeled as "unnecessary" by industry lobbyists—found that the disaster was caused by an "adversarial relationship" between management and labor, where production was prioritized over safety, and communication systems were unreliable.
Similarly, the 2019 explosion at the Philadelphia Energy Solutions refinery highlighted the dangers of hydrofluoric acid, a chemical so toxic it can create a lethal vapor cloud that travels for miles. The blast sent a 19-ton piece of equipment flying across a river and released over 5,000 pounds of the acid. While the facility eventually closed, the incident reinforced the need for safer alternative technologies—a requirement that the current EPA proposal seeks to eliminate.
The Chemical Safety Board (CSB), an independent agency tasked with investigating these incidents, has consistently recommended the very protections now on the chopping block. However, the CSB itself is under threat. With a modest budget of $14 million and only about 40 investigators to cover the entire nation, the board is chronically underfunded. The Trump administration has previously proposed eliminating the CSB entirely, dismissing its work as "unprompted studies."
The Human and Environmental Cost
For residents like Raschelle Grandison, the debate over "regulatory burdens" feels divorced from the reality of living in a sacrifice zone. Her family has lived on their land in Houston since the 1800s, long before the industrial giants moved in. She describes the soil as having "blood in it," a reference to the generations of people who have lived and died in the shadow of industry.

The health impacts are often long-term and difficult to quantify. Grandison’s mother, Theresa Williams, had no history of respiratory issues until the 2019 ITC fire. She was 92 years old when the mushroom cloud appeared over her home; from that day until her death, she struggled with breathing problems. The lack of transparent information means that many residents do not even know what they are being exposed to until it is too late.
The environmental impact is equally staggering. The ITC fire released toxic compounds that killed thousands of birds and contaminated the Houston Ship Channel, a vital waterway. When these incidents occur, the "containment" systems often fail, turning a localized fire into a regional environmental catastrophe. According to an analysis by Earthjustice, an industrial chemical release occurs in the United States every two days on average. Between 2004 and 2025, over 3,900 releases were reported, many resulting in injuries, evacuations, or long-term environmental damage.
Economic Arguments vs. Public Safety
The EPA and industry groups argue that the Biden-era rules make U.S. facilities less competitive and create national security risks by making chemical data public. Lee Zeldin and other proponents of the rollback claim that "common sense" regulation is needed to balance safety with economic prosperity. They point to a 45 percent reduction in reportable incidents over the last decade as evidence that current voluntary and existing measures are sufficient.
However, safety experts and labor unions dispute these figures. Darius Sivin of the United Auto Workers (UAW) has argued that the EPA’s incident database is fundamentally flawed. Because facilities only report every five years and many report late or not at all, the numbers are consistently undercounted. Furthermore, catastrophic accidents that lead to a plant’s closure—like the Philadelphia refinery blast—are often omitted from the long-term data, creating a skewed perception of safety trends.

Paul Orum, an expert on chemical safety policy, argues that the "national security" justification for withholding information is a red herring. If the goal were truly to reduce the risk of a terrorist attack, the most effective strategy would be to replace high-risk chemicals with safer alternatives, thereby removing the target altogether. Instead, the current policy creates what Orum calls a "know-nothing, do-nothing environment" where hazards are allowed to persist in secret.
Conclusion: The Path Forward
The proposed rollbacks to the Risk Management Program represent a significant victory for the petrochemical lobby, but they leave millions of Americans in a state of heightened vulnerability. As the EPA moves toward finalizing these revisions, fenceline communities and environmental advocates are bracing for a future with less oversight and less information.
For the 12,000 schools located within a mile of high-risk facilities, the stakes could not be higher. During the Houston fire, six school districts were forced to cancel classes, disrupting the lives of thousands of students and employees. Without the "Right to Know" and the mandate for safer technologies, these communities are left to rely on the hope that industry will prioritize safety over profit—a hope that history has repeatedly shown to be fragile.
As Raschelle Grandison continues to advocate for her community, she remains haunted by the image of the mushroom cloud. For her, the fight for stronger regulations is not about politics or economic competitiveness; it is about the fundamental right to breathe clean air and live without the constant threat of an industrial apocalypse. "Without the opportunity to speak out," she said, "they will erase us."
